亲,你的 PHP搜索结果分页显示的问题 解决没有
PHP搜索结果分页显示的问题,你的问题解决了吗?我也是这种问题呀,查了很久不知道应该如何解决,翻页的时候,直接显示全部内容了。你如果解决了也帮我一块解决一下可以吗...
PHP搜索结果分页显示的问题,你的问题解决了吗?我也是这种问题呀,查了很久不知道应该如何解决,翻页的时候,直接显示全部内容了。你如果解决了也帮我一块解决一下可以吗
展开
4个回答
展开全部
呵呵,是什么系统呢,代码贴出来看看
追答
是这样,分页是有一个整理好的函数在里面的,你之所以输出了全部结果,是因为你没有限制输出数量,你可以在后面加上limit0,10,这样就是输出的就是从0开始取10条数据,limit 10,10你输出的就是10-20条,这样我们可以把这两个数据赋值成变量,我们每页要分的个数是pagesize这个是固定的比如说是10,假如我们第一页是从第一条开始取到第10条,(这个可以用select count(*) from/$pagesize得出总页数,除不尽则加1),我们假设当前页是$pagecurrent,从0开始取10条,那么就是【limit 0,10 = (当前页$current=1-1),10】第二页从第10条开始取就是【limit (当前页是第二页就是$current=2-1)*10,10 = 1*10, 10】那么我们可以得出这样一个模板select * from 表名 limit ($pagecurrent - 1) * $Pagesize, $Pagesize,自己想办法赋值吧,弄懂其中的原理就可以了
本回答被网友采纳
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
你倒是用limit分割下啊 我去 你直接全部查询 不就是直接显示么
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
展开全部
为什么不使用mysql 的 limit 来进行控制分页显示呢?
追问
那个正常分类的情况下,是没有问题的,但是通过关键字搜索出来的结果,只有第一页是正常的,一翻页,它就变成全部数据了
追答
不会的,你写的代码的问题把,有代码?贴出来看一下
已赞过
已踩过<
评论
收起
你对这个回答的评价是?
推荐律师服务:
若未解决您的问题,请您详细描述您的问题,通过百度律临进行免费专业咨询